在这个数字化时代,树莓派(Raspberry Pi)因其强大的功能、低廉的价格以及丰富的扩展性,成为了电子爱好者、编程新手以及教育领域的热门选择。而对于初学者来说,通过控制LED灯来点亮自己的创意世界,无疑是一个简单而有趣的项目。本文将带你一步步轻松实现这一目标。

准备工作

在开始之前,你需要准备以下物品:

  • 树莓派(推荐使用树莓派3或更高版本)
  • microSD卡(至少8GB,用于安装操作系统)
  • 电源适配器
  • USB键盘和鼠标
  • HDMI显示器或电视
  • LED灯(三色LED灯最佳)
  • 连接线(例如杜邦线)
  • 树莓派外壳(可选)

安装操作系统

  1. 下载树莓派官方的操作系统镜像文件。
  2. 使用软件(如Rufus)将镜像文件烧录到microSD卡中。
  3. 将microSD卡插入树莓派,连接电源、显示器、键盘和鼠标。
  4. 启动树莓派,按照屏幕提示完成系统设置。

编程环境准备

树莓派支持多种编程语言,如Python、C++、Java等。以下以Python为例:

  1. 打开终端,输入以下命令安装Python3:
sudo apt-get update
sudo apt-get install python3
  1. 安装树莓派的Python扩展库:
sudo apt-get install python3-pip
pip3 install RPi.GPIO

控制LED灯

  1. 打开Python编辑器,编写以下代码:
import RPi.GPIO as GPIO
import time

# 设置GPIO模式
GPIO.setmode(GPIO.BCM)

# 设置GPIO引脚
led_pin = 18  # 可以根据实际情况修改引脚号
GPIO.setup(led_pin, GPIO.OUT)

# 点亮LED灯
GPIO.output(led_pin, GPIO.HIGH)
time.sleep(1)

# 关闭LED灯
GPIO.output(led_pin, GPIO.LOW)

# 清理GPIO资源
GPIO.cleanup()
  1. 保存代码为led_on.py,然后运行:
python3 led_on.py

此时,LED灯应该会亮起1秒钟,然后熄灭。

丰富你的创意

通过以上步骤,你已经成功控制了LED灯。接下来,你可以尝试以下创意:

  • 使用按钮控制LED灯的开关。
  • 使用传感器(如温度传感器)控制LED灯的亮灭。
  • 编写程序实现LED灯的闪烁、渐变等效果。
  • 将LED灯与树莓派的其他功能(如摄像头、WiFi模块)结合,实现更复杂的创意项目。

总结

通过控制LED灯,你可以初步了解树莓派的编程和硬件操作。随着你对树莓派的学习,相信你的创意世界会更加精彩。祝你在树莓派的探索之旅中收获满满!